01 HUMAN RIGHTS
PRINCIPLE 1
Businesses should support and respect the protection of
internationally proclaimed human rights
Zystm A/S ensures workers are provided safe, suitable,
and sanitary work facilities and takes measures to
design its products in ways and using materials that do
not harm or threaten human life during manufacturing,
use or disposal.
PRINCIPLE 2
Make sure that they are not complicit in human rights
abuses.
Zystm A/S commits to not being knowingly complicit in
abuses of human rights in any way, shape, or form,
including ensuring its supply chain partners are adhering
to this standard.
PROGRESS
While Zystm A/S is adhering to all internationally
proclaimed human rights, we have identified a lack of a
formal, written policy that would ensure the long-term
adherence to our standards. For 2025, Zystm A/S has
decided to develop a Code of Conduct for its suppliers,
including human rights as well as environmental concerns and train employees on upholding these.
Zystm A/S works hard on providing its employees with
fair working conditions and a safe working environment
and wants to encourage its supply chain partners to do
the same. A written policy will help keep its suppliers
accountable. Since 2021 was the first year where Zystm
A/S has conducted an analysis of its performance in the
sustainability area, 2021 is the baseline to track progress
and achieve the objectives by 2030.

Zystm A/S has currently 448 suppliers out of which 271
are considered main suppliers. None of these suppliers
are located in risk classified countries, according to BSCI.
Zystm A/S does not use any materials that could cause
harm to human health and none of the products required recall due to concerns with safety or quality.
